dc.description.abstract | The ratio of captures to unit effort is an important cost/benefit measure for volunteer pest control programmes. We describe an experiment designed to investigate the use of pre-feeding and trap pulsing as possible means of increasing this ratio. In 20 traps locked-open and pre-fed with non-toxic pellets for five days, the same number of black rats was caught over the next 5 days as in 20 non pre-fed traps set for the whole 10 days (32 rats each). Allowing for successful traps being unavailable for an average of half a night each, the capture rate in the pre-fed traps was 47% over five days, more than double that in the non pre-fed traps set for twice as long (total 19% in 10 days). | |
